Why Live in Marshfield Hills

Marshfield Hills, MA is a small community celebrated for its historical charm and tranquil lifestyle. The area is characterized by homes in Cape Cod and colonial-revival styles, many of which are considered antiques, while newer constructions are designed to complement the older aesthetic. Housing prices vary, with waterfront properties commanding higher values. Students in Marshfield Hills benefit from highly rated educational institutions, including Martinson Elementary School, Furnace Brook Middle School, and Marshfield High School. Local attractions include the Marshfield Hills General Store, owned by actor Steve Carell, and a nearby dentist office that has been transformed into a popular ice cream parlor. Families can enjoy outdoor activities at Brook’s Park playground or explore the trails at the expansive Daniel Webster Wildlife Sanctuary. The North River Arts Society is a cultural hub, offering art classes and hosting an annual festival in May that draws artists and visitors from the surrounding areas. This event features a variety of food trucks and vendors, enhancing the town’s artistic identity. Marshfield Hills is also home to Steven Tyler of Aerosmith, adding to its unique appeal. The community is safer than the national average, making it an attractive option for those seeking a quiet rural life without sacrificing access to Boston's urban amenities. Residents appreciate the peaceful environment and the sense of equality and camaraderie that permeates the area.
